New sensors could make cancer detection much better

Researchers have developed biosensors with superior sleuthing expertise and the know-how could revolutionize most cancers detection and monitoring.

The tiny detectives can establish key organic markers utilizing logical reasoning impressed by the “AND” perform in computer systems—like, once you want your username and password to log in. And in contrast to conventional biosensors comprised of genetic supplies—cells, bits of DNA—these are manufactured from manufactured molecules.

These new biosensors are extra exact and less complicated to fabricate, decreasing the variety of false positives and making them extra sensible for scientific use. And since the sensors are cell-free, there’s a decreased threat for immunogenic unwanted effects.

“We predict the accuracy and ease of our biosensors will result in accessible, personalised, and efficient therapies, in the end saving lives,” says Gabe Kwong, affiliate professor and endowed chair within the Wallace H. Coulter biomedical engineering division at Georgia Tech, who led the examine, which seems in Nature Nanotechnology.

Fixing issues with present sensors

The researchers got down to tackle the constraints in present biosensors for most cancers, like those designed for CAR-T cells to permit them to acknowledge tumor cells. These superior biosensors are manufactured from genetic materials, and there’s rising curiosity to scale back the potential for off-target toxicity by utilizing Boolean “AND-gate” pc logic. Meaning they’re designed to launch a sign solely when two particular situations are met.

“Historically, these biosensors contain genetic engineering utilizing cell-based methods, which is a posh, time-consuming, and costly course of,” says Kwong.

So, his staff developed biosensors manufactured from iron oxide nanoparticles and particular molecules known as cyclic peptides. Synthesizing nanomaterials and peptides is a less complicated, more cost effective course of than genetic engineering, based on Kwong, “which implies we will doubtless obtain large-scale, economical manufacturing of high-precision biosensors.”

Getting tremendous particular

Biosensors detect most cancers indicators and observe therapy progress by turning organic indicators into readable outputs for medical doctors. With AND-gate logic, two distinct inputs are required for an output.

Accordingly, the researchers engineered cyclic peptides—small amino acid chains—to reply solely after they encounter two particular sorts of enzymes, proteases known as granzyme B (secreted by the immune system) and matrix metalloproteinase (from most cancers cells). The peptides generate a sign when each proteases are current and lively.

Consider a high-security lock that wants two distinctive keys to open. On this situation, the peptides are the lock, activating the sensor sign solely when most cancers is current and being confronted by the immune system.

“Our peptides enable for better accuracy in detecting most cancers exercise,” says lead writer Anirudh Sivakumar, a postdoctoral researcher in Kwong’s Laboratory for Artificial Immunity. “It’s very particular, which is essential for understanding when immune cells are concentrating on and killing tumor cells.”

In animal research, the biosensors efficiently distinguished between tumors that responded to a standard most cancers therapy known as immune checkpoint blockade remedy—ICBT, which boosts the immune system—from tumors that resisted therapy.

Throughout these checks, the sensors additionally demonstrated their capability to keep away from false indicators from different, unrelated well being points, similar to when the immune system confronted a flu an infection within the lungs, away from the tumor.

“This stage of specificity may be recreation altering,” Kwong says. “Think about having the ability to establish which sufferers are responding to the remedy early of their therapy. That might save time and enhance affected person outcomes.”

Extra researchers from the College of California, Riverside and Georgia Tech contributed to the work.

Funding for the work got here from the Petit Institute for Bioengineering and Bioscience, the Nationwide Science Basis, and Nationwide Institutes of Well being.
